What is a MO?


No, it’s not who is MO.

MO stands for minor officials and we couldn’t run CLs and provincials without them. During community and provincial events two minor officials, a game secretary and a time keeper, are needed for each game.

This responsibility is not a big time commitment, however it has a significant impact on both these events and our club. Games cannot be played without MOs. When MOs are organized & on time, these events run more smoothly. Volunteering to MO at these smaller events gives you an opportunity to practice and help you prepare to MO at NCL events. Most importantly, it demonstrates your dedication to the club as a parent.

MO training is currently only offered in Regina the fall. It is an interactive four hour class. You must complete the course before signing up to MO. Once you’re trained, you’ll receive a shirt and can sign up to MO on the Google Sheet.
